Thomson Reuters built its own model on a Chinese open base

Thomson Reuters launched its first proprietary large language model on Monday. The company calls it Thomson. It says it spent $40mn on talent and compute to train the model, and that it began from what its announcement describes as “a strong open-source foundation”.
